From e1d293ed8555176e363537d3a19a5c74e482f866 Mon Sep 17 00:00:00 2001 From: Soumya Koduri Date: Fri, 17 Oct 2025 13:50:33 +0530 Subject: [PATCH] rgw/restore: Fixing readthrough Signed-off-by: Soumya Koduri --- s3tests/functional/test_s3.py |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/s3tests/functional/test_s3.py b/s3tests/functional/test_s3.py index 554f0c7e..0e987649 100644 --- a/s3tests/functional/test_s3.py +++ b/s3tests/functional/test_s3.py @@ -10170,6 +10170,7 @@ def test_read_through(): lc_interval = get_lc_debug_interval() restore_interval = get_restore_debug_interval() + restore_period = get_restore_processor_period() time.sleep(10 * lc_interval) # Check the storage class after transitioning @@ -10189,8 +10190,9 @@ def test_read_through(): except ClientError as e: status, error_code = _get_status_and_error_code(e.response) assert status == 400 - time.sleep(2 * restore_interval) - response = client.head_object(Bucket=bucket, Key=key) + + time.sleep(2 * restore_period) + response = client.head_object(Bucket=bucket, Key=key) assert response['ContentLength'] == len(data) time.sleep(2 * read_through_days * (restore_interval + lc_interval)) -- 2.39.5